61# BRANCH The set of branches constituting a single choice are hooked
62# together with their "next" pointers, since precedence prevents
63# anything being concatenated to any individual branch. The
64# "next" pointer of the last BRANCH in a choice points to the
65# thing following the whole choice. This is also where the
66# final "next" pointer of each individual branch points; each
67# branch starts with the operand node of a BRANCH node.
d09b2d29 68#
f9ef50a7 69BRANCH BRANCH, node 0 V ; Match this alternative, or the next...

92# STAR,PLUS '?', and complex '*' and '+', are implemented as circular
93# BRANCH structures using BACK. Simple cases (one character
94# per match) are implemented with STAR and PLUS for speed
95# and to minimize recursive plunges.
d09b2d29 96#
f9ef50a7
NC
97STAR STAR, node 0 V ; Match this (simple) thing 0 or more times.
98PLUS PLUS, node 0 V ; Match this (simple) thing 1 or more times.

202# This is not really a node, but an optimized away piece of a "long" node.
203# To simplify debugging output, we mark it as if it were a node
f8abb37e 204OPTIMIZED NOTHING, off ; Placeholder for dump.
1de06328 205
3dab1dad
YO
206# Special opcode with the property that no opcode in a compiled program
207# will ever be of this type. Thus it can be used as a flag value that
208# no other opcode has been seen. END is used similarly, in that an END
209# node cant be optimized. So END implies "unoptimizable" and PSEUDO mean
210# "not seen anything to optimize yet".
f8abb37e 211PSEUDO PSEUDO, off ; Pseudo opcode for internal use.
